The Cancellation Policy for Workshops in Hampden County, MA

The cancellation policy for workshops in Hampden County, MA may vary depending on the organizer and the specific event. However, there are some common elements that you can expect to find in most policies.

Cancellation Deadline:

This refers to the date and time by which a cancellation must be made in order to be eligible for a refund or rescheduling. It is important to note that this deadline may differ for each event, so it is crucial to check the policy for the specific workshop you are attending.

Refund Policy:

This outlines the amount of refund that will be given if a cancellation is made before the deadline. Some workshops may offer a full refund, while others may have a percentage deducted for administrative fees.

Rescheduling Policy:

In some cases, participants may not be able to attend the workshop on the scheduled date but would like to attend at a later date.

The rescheduling policy will outline the process and any fees associated with changing the date of attendance.

No-Show Policy:

This refers to what happens if a participant does not show up for the workshop without cancelling beforehand. In most cases, there will be no refund or rescheduling allowed for no-shows.
